How To Make lazy day lasagne my way
-
1Spray a 9 x 13 baking pan or dish with cooking spray. Cook noodles in boiling water, with salt and a bit of oil added (to keep noodles from sticking together). Stir occasionally and follow package directions; drain, when ready to use.
-
2Meanwhile, if using meat, brown and drain. Add spaghetti sauce and oregano to meat, or just put in a saucepan, if not using meat. Warm sauce briefly.
-
3Preheat oven to 375 degrees. In prepared baking pan or dish, make layers in order: half each of noodles, cottage cheese, mozzarella cheese, spaghetti sauce (with or without meat), and Parmesan cheese. Repeat. Bake in prepared oven for about 30 minutes. Let stand 10 minutes, before serving. If cottage cheese is too runny, it may have to cook a bit longer. Makes 4 servings.
